Choosing the Perfect White Romper
1. Fabrics to Consider
The fabric of your white significantly affects its suitability for different occasions:
- Cotton/Linen: Ideal for casual outings and summer wear due to their breathability.
- Silk/Satin: Perfect for evening events or formal gatherings.
- Crepe/Polyester: Durable options for day-to-night versatility.
2. Fit and Comfort
A well-fitting white romper enhances your silhouette and ensures comfort. Look for features like adjustable straps, elastic waists, or tie-front designs to achieve a perfect fit. Avoid rompers that are too tight or too loose, as they can compromise your overall look.
3. Design and Details
From strapless styles to long-sleeve designs, white come in various cuts. Here are some popular options:
- Off-the-Shoulder: Perfect for casual and beachwear.
- Wrap Style: Adds definition to your waistline and suits formal occasions.
- Halter Neck: Ideal for evening events.
- Wide-Leg Rompers: Provide a relaxed yet stylish look, suitable for any occasion.

Maintaining Your White Romper
Keeping your white romper in pristine condition requires proper care. Follow these tips to ensure it remains a timeless piece in your wardrobe:
1. Washing Tips
- Use a gentle detergent designed for whites.
- Wash your white separately to prevent color transfer.
- Hand-wash delicate fabrics like silk or lace.
2. Stain Removal
Act quickly to treat stains. Use a stain remover specifically formulated for white fabrics, and avoid rubbing the fabric too harshly.
3. Storage
Store your white in a cool, dry place. Avoid prolonged exposure to sunlight, as it can cause yellowing.
4. Ironing and Steaming
Always check the care label before ironing. For delicate fabrics, use a steamer to remove wrinkles without damaging the material.
